The long awaited LEGO Master Builder Academy level 3 and level 4 are now available at the Online LEGO Shop! LEGO MBA level 3 was actually released before, but it was taken off the market for several months due to redesign of the packaging. A new very large LEGO set, the #10234 LEGO Sydney Opera House was officially unveiled at BrickWorld Chicago a couple of days ago. This is in the LEGO Creator Expert series, which are greatly detailed sets for more advanced builders.
